      Our Philadelphia Insurance Claim Services

      Water Damage

      Water damage can be extremely expensive to fix, which is why it is often covered by homeowner’s insurance. This common problem can be caused by various factors, including inclement weather, flooding, appliance leaks, pipe leaks, and more. Goodman Plumbing is here to find the source of your home’s water damage and help guide you through the process of filing a water leak plumbing insurance claim for your Philadelphia home.

      Burst Pipes

      A burst pipe can be a major problem, and it’s important to find a plumber that will work with you to remediate the damage. We’re always available for 24/7 emergency plumbing repair in Philadelphia and the surrounding areas, and a burst pipe definitely qualifies as an emergency.

      Sewer Line Repair

      Many sewer line problems, such as a burst sewer pipe, can be covered by homeowner’s insurance depending on your policy. In addition to causing damage to your home, sewer line problems can lead to a contaminated water supply. Goodman Plumbing is at your disposal to offer fast, reliable sewer line repair services.

      We’ve Helped Service These Customers in Your Area!

      Fill Valve Repair
      3/18/25

      When a homeowner was dealing with a continuously running toilet, they called us for help. During our inspection, we discovered that the issue was a broken fill valve, which we repaired. By the time we finished, the toilet stopped running and returned to proper functionality.

      Furnace Repair
      3/18/25

      We responded to a customer call after a homeowner discovered that there were loud banging noises coming from her furnace. Our technician discovered that the issue was a cracked heat exchanger. After fixing it, we restored the furnace to proper functioning and resolved the issue for good.

      AC Repair
      3/17/25

      One of our customers noticed water pooling around her indoor AC unit and discovered that the floor near the vents was damp. During our evaluation, we discovered that the culprit was a clogged condensate drain line. We unclogged the drain line which permanently stopped the water pooling.

      Well Casing Repair
      3/17/25

      We answered a call from a customer who was dealing with murky, discolored water coming from their faucets. Our team found that the issue was a damaged well casing, which it repaired to get rid of the discoloration for good.

      Pipe Leak
      3/16/25

      We received a call from a customer who was complaining about low water pressure in the shower. When we arrived on-site, we discovered that other faucets throughout the home were having a similar issue, which we found was due to a hidden pipe leak. After a pipe repair, we restored proper water flow to all of the plumbing fixtures throughout the property.

      Air Filter Replacement
      3/16/25

      A customer called us when their furnace stopped working on a cold winter day. After we inspected the unit, we discovered that the air filters were extremely clogged, which was causing the system to shut down due to overheating. We eliminated the issue by replacing the clogged filters with new ones.

      AC Repair
      3/16/25

      A customer noticed a musty, moldy odor coming from their AC. We found that excess moisture buildup had caused mold to grow within the ductwork. Our team addressed both issues – the excess moisture and the mold, which eliminated the smell.

      Well Service
      3/16/25

      When an unpleasant smell caused a customer’s water to become undrinkable, they called us for help. We found that the issue was contamination from nearby sources that were affecting the water quality. After performing a water treatment, we eliminated the smell and made the home’s water drinkable again.
